Reuven Rivlin (Hebrew: ראובן ריבלין‎, born 9 September 1939) is an Israeli lawyer, politician, currently serving as a speaker of the Knesset. He belongs to conservative Likud. A former Speaker of the Knesset, in 2007 he ran in the election for President as the Likud candidate. He withdrew after the first round of voting when it became clear that Kadima MK Shimon Peres had sufficiently broad support to inevitably win in a run-off.

Born in Jerusalem, he received an LL.B. from the Hebrew University of Jerusalem and worked as a lawyer.
